Strange start up sound
Hello guys!
I hope someone can help me to resolve my "mystery" I have 2008 BMW E90 (318d) with 60.000 km. Yesterday, on engine start up, I noticed a strange sound. It's a semi loud metal clicking sound that lasts for a half of second, at the end of start up process. Sound is coming from the center of dashboard. It's like some metal part bounces off a steel or metal surface. It only occurs on start up, during the drive everything sounds and behaves normal. Any ideas or suggestions ? Alex. |

Can't imagine what loud metal sound might be coming from the dash. Does it make the sound when you press the Start button with your foot off the brake (i.e., wake up systems but not start the car)?
Do you have your cabin filter out for some reason? I'd have someone stand outside the car while starting - maybe the sound is not coming from the dash, but just sounds like it.

Hi there,
Finally, last weekend I had some time to see what is happening with my „mystery sound“. Like silver07335i advised, I started to recall what I recently did with the car, and I realized that I did some cleaning of engine bay area and, doing that, I removed the engine plastic cover. A noticed two plastic guides at the end of the engine cover. Those plastic guides need to be placed in two metal housings which are located deeper in the engine bay. When I placed the plastic cover the correct way, “mystery metal sound” was gone Easy fix . Thank you all for the suggestions and help! God Bless! |
